Definición
To contact someone, usually via phone or message, or sometimes to visit someone or ask them for something. Commonly used in informal speech.

Escucha en Contexto
I'll hit up John and ask if he can join us.
You can hit up Sarah if you need help with your homework.
She always hits up her friends when she comes to town.
Just hit me up if you want to hang out this weekend.
